Master of Environmental Planning

University of Tasmania (UTAS) These are our primary choices in Master Programs
[Australia, Tasmania, 25200 AUD]
The course addresses the central role of environmental planning in achieving environmental, social and economic sustainability.

The Master of Environmental Planning is offered by the School of Geography and Environmental Studies in either full-time or part-time mode. The course can be studied on-campus at Hobart or by Distance Education. The minimum completion time is one and a half years full-time; the maximum completion time is four years part-time.

Admission & Prerequisites

A bachelor degree at credit level or better in any discipline or a degree or other tertiary qualification deemed by the Faculty to be equivalent.

 

Course Objectives

The course addresses the central role of environmental planning in achieving environmental, social and economic sustainability. Essential planning theory is integrated with understandings drawn from biophysical, social, cultural, legal and public policy disciplines. Urban, regional and rural environments are considered, and emphasis is given to planning across all land tenures at catchment and landscape scales. Extensive use of case studies provides students with practical examples of major environmental planning issues....

MRes Environmental Management

Swansea University These are our primary choices in Master Programs
[UK, Swansea]
Our schemes are offered in an excellent teaching and research environment with international recognition for the advancement and dissemination of knowledge in co...

Environmental management has become a necessity for many organisations as they respond to commercial, regulatory and consumer pressures. The international standard for environmental management systems, ISO 14001, is increasingly being implemented by industry and governmental organisations to satisfy these pressures and provides a structured basis for achieving continual environmental improvement, for maintaining regulatory compliance and for the prevention of pollution. In many cases it can lead to significant cost savings. A significant part of the scheme will be spent working on a major research project, based either at the University or in industry.

Standard Entry requirementsThe MRes schemes require a minimum of a second-class upper honours degree or equivalent in a related field....

Master of Science in Environmental Health and Safety Management

Rochester Institute of Technology (RIT) These are our primary choices in Master Programs
[USA, Rochester, NY. On request, 876 USD]
The environmental, health, and safety management MS ensures that graduates can identify and leverage the regulatory, voluntary, and business drivers for environm...
Program Overview

 

The environmental, health, and safety management MS ensures that graduates can identify and leverage the regulatory, voluntary, and business drivers for environmental health and safety (EHS) programs to design and implement effective EHS management systems and programs. The program is available full-time and part-time in the evening. An online option is also available.

 

The last decade has seen significant changes in how organizations view and manage environmental, health, and safety (EHS) issues. Increasingly, companies are capitalizing on the synergies among these three areas by managing them together - necessitating that EHS professionals be cross-trained in all three functions. The emergence of voluntary standards and codes of conduct, including international standards, coupled with the need to manage costs has resulted in a trend to go beyond regulatory compliance through the use of EHS management systems and integration of EHS into key business processes....

Ph. D. in Sustainability

Rochester Institute of Technology (RIT) These are our primary choices in Master Programs
[USA, Rochester, NY. On request]
The Ph.D. program focuses on sustainable production systems — systems that create goods and services using processes that are: non-polluting; conserving of ene...
Program Overview

 

The Ph.D. program focuses on sustainable production systems — systems that create goods and services using processes that are: non-polluting; conserving of energy and natural resources; economically viable; and safe and healthful for workers, communities, and consumers. Coursework and research takes a systems level and interdisciplinary approach to solving seemingly intractable sustainability problems, as opposed to single disciplinary and locally optimized approaches destined to yield marginal positive impacts.

 

Students will have the opportunity to work with multidisciplinary faculty and researchers in numerous research centers, including GIS’ National Center for Remanufacturing and Resource Recovery (NC3R) , an internationally-recognized leader for applied research in remanufacturing, the Center for Sustainable Production (CSP) dedicated to enhancing the environmental and economic performance of products and processes, the Center for Sustainable Mobility (CSM) focused on the evaluation of environmental and economic impacts of alternative fuel and vehicle propulsion technologies, the Systems Modernization and Sustainment Center (SMS) that develops technologies for optimal life-cycle design, management, and modernization of large equipment systems, the New York State Pollution Prevention Institute (NYSP2I) focused on enhancing the development and implementation of pollution prevention techniques, and the NanoPower Research Labs (NPRL) dedicated to the creation and utilization of nano devices and materials for power generation and storage....
